PlayOn! is designed to understand, learn, test and apply the potential of immersive technologies for theatre. It was initiated by 9 theatres from across Europe. Furthermore, each theatre has selected one local partner (associated) from the creative digital sector to facilitate access to technical knowledge. The key objectives are to develop new forms of creative storytelling building on narrative structures used in the creative game sector; to merge new storytelling with a variety of immersive technologies; to use these new formats to extend theatre towards the public urban space (immersive outreach) with relevant stories. We have agreed on an overarching topic that will be found in all project phases. “Concrete Utopias in the Digital Age” is the theme, which will guide us towards a serious artistic exploration of vital issues in 21st European society including the challenges and potential for the future. It perfectly combines the interactive, immersive and democratic aspects of theatre and immersive technologies.
